MLB DFS: DraftKings, FanDuel Daily Fantasy Baseball Picks (10/16/24) - Today's Top Lineups

Francisco Lindor - Fantasy Baseball Rankings, MLB DFS Picks, Betting Picks

The top MLB DFS daily fantasy baseball lineup picks for FanDuel, DraftKings on October 16, 2024. Mike Barner's MLB DFS sleeper picks for building optimal DFS rosters.

The NLCS is tied at one game apiece heading into Wednesday’s Game 3 between the Mets and Dodgers. This exciting matchup also provides us with another opportunity to play the single-game contests on DraftKings and FanDuel.

This article will provide my daily fantasy baseball lineup picks for DraftKings and FanDuel on 10/16/2024, with the slate beginning at 8:08 p.m. EDT. The lineup picks will range from some elite players to mid-priced options and value plays. You can also read more DFS advice and lineup picks for other sports here. Pitchers - MLB DFS Showdown Picks

You can't roster pitchers on FanDuel, just five hitters. But both starting pitchers are in the player pool on DraftKings.

Luis Severino vs. LAD ($11,000 DK; $16,500 DK CPT, NA FD)

Severino has logged six innings in both of his playoff starts for the Mets. After giving up four runs (three earned) against the Brewers, he allowed three runs and recorded seven strikeouts against the Phillies. This game being played at Citi Field works in Severino’s favor. He had a 4.45 FIP and a 1.30 WHIP on the road this season, but he had a 4.00 FIP and a 1.19 WHIP at home.

Walker Buehler at NYM ($10,400 DK; $15,600 DK CPT, NA FD)

It was a disappointing regular season for Buehler, who posted a 5.38 ERA and a 5.54 FIP. One of his biggest problems was allowing 1.9 HR/9. His strikeout rate was also a career-low 18.6%. In his lone start of the playoffs, he was tagged for six runs over five innings by the Padres. Buehler hasn’t given any indications that he’s worth deploying in DFS for this matchup.

 

Top Hitters - MLB DFS Showdown Picks

Shohei Ohtani – 1B/OF, LAD vs. Luis Severino ($10,000 DK; $15,000 DK CPT, $9,500 FD)

The Mets have been careful with Ohtani, who has been walked three times over the first two games of this series. Still, he is 2-for-7 with one RBI and two runs scored. He is in a bit of a power drought, having gone six straight games without a home run. However, with his combination of speed and power, he can dominate any time he steps onto the field.

Francisco Lindor – SS, NYM vs. Walker Buehler ($9,600 DK; $14,400 DK CPT, $9,000 FD)

Considering how bad Buehler has been, the Mets lineup has the most upside for this game. Their best player continues to be Lindor, who went 2-for-4 with a home run in Game 2. Over his last seven games, he is 8-for-28 (.286) with a .394 OBP, two home runs, and three doubles.

Also consider: Mookie Betts, Pete Alonso

 

Top Value - MLB DFS Showdown Picks

Starling Marte – OF, NYM vs. Walker Buehler ($6,000 DK; $9,000 DK CPT, $6,000 FD)

Marte was limited to 94 games this season because of injuries. He wasn’t overly productive when he was on the field, posting a .313 wOBA. However, all of that will be forgotten if he steps up in the playoffs. He did just that in Game 2, hitting 3-for-5 with a double. While he struck out at least two times in three of his last five games, that might not be an area of concern for him Wednesday, given the lack of strikeouts that Buehler has generated.

Francisco Alvarez – C, NYM vs. Walker Buehler ($4,400 DK; $6,600 DK CPT, $4,500 FD)

Since Buehler has given up so many home runs this season, targeting Alvarez at his cheap salary could be well worth the risk. In 228 career games, he has launched 37 home runs. He hasn’t hit a home run in the playoffs and is just 1-for-6 in this series, but all it takes is one swing for him to provide significant value at his salary.

Also consider: Jesse Winker, Kike Hernandez
